Its simply inscribed (hash)No. 20.Even Mike Schmidt (yes, The No. 20) could agree that if Galvis does put the ball in the air, it may as well soar out of the park.Galvis continued his home run surge, hitting his 19th of the season to lead the Philadelphia Phillies to a 6-2 win over the Pittsburgh Pirates on Wednesday night.Galvis connected on a two-run shot in the second inning off Steven Brault (0-3) for his 10th homer in the last 32 games. Known more as a defensive whiz since taking over for Jimmy Rollins at shortstop, Galvis has been a bright spot offensively for the Phillies. He already has career highs in doubles, homers, extra-base hits, RBI and stolen bases, though his .239 average and .271 on-base percentage need considerable improvement.I dont know if Im surprised, he said. All I know is, I put in a good workout in my offseason and worked really hard to prove I could play baseball every day.The 26-year-old switch hitter changed his approach early last month after a session with hitting coach Steve Henderson. Galvis kept all his weight on his back leg during his swing and suddenly found the pop that was missing.Galvis had 20 career homers in 322 games entering this season.His newfound power could be enough to overcome his measly OBP.I remember a few years when Jimmy Rollins didnt hit a whole lot, Phillies manager Pete Mackanin said. You can live with a guy like that.Tommy Joseph hit his 19th homer for the Phillies. Jeanmar Gomez got the final two outs of the ninth for his 37th save.The Phillies won two of the first three in the four-game series and all but knocked the Pirates out of the hunt in the NL wild card. The Pirates were six games back entering Wednesday and appear set to have their playoff streak end at three seasons. They had the second-best record in baseball behind only the St. Louis Cardinals from 2013-15.Brault allowed nine hits and five runs in 3 2/3 innings.
